Extensive property damage was caused by a 24-year-old driver who was involved in a car accident dragging 15 vehicles early Friday morning (16/01) in Thessaloniki. Fortunately, the damage was only material and no human lives were endangered. The 24-year-old and her passengers are also in good health. According to OPEN information, the 24-year-old lost control of her car, crashed into multiple vehicles and a kiosk, ending up in a shop window.

Police found that the young woman, who fortunately was not seriously injured, was intoxicated and arrest procedures were initiated. The accident was recorded around 5 AM at the intersection of Papafi and Botsari streets, in a very central area of eastern Thessaloniki.

The mother of the 24-year-old spoke about the accident her daughter caused. In statements to journalists, she denied that her daughter was drunk and claimed that the gas pedal got stuck. She stated: “My daughter had gone out with three friends, like all young people do. She wasn’t drunk as they say, she had consumed the equivalent of two beers. It was an unlucky moment. My daughter claims the gas pedal stuck and she couldn’t control it. This will be revealed by the expert examination.”
“Fortunately there were no casualties. My daughter and her friends were very scared, but thankfully everyone is fine and there were no victims,” emphasized the girl’s mother. The prosecutor has charged her with dangerous driving as a misdemeanor.

Traffic police are recording the property damage to the parked vehicles. Three other girls were passengers in the car driven by the 24-year-old. All individuals are in good health. The young woman was arrested and charged with dangerous driving as a misdemeanor.
